Evaluation of Mean Glandular Dose during Diagnostic Mammography Examination for Detection of Breast Pathology, in Ethiopia

 Background: A mammography examination facilitates the early detection of breast cancer. However, the potential risk of radiation-induced carcinogenesis is also increased with such a procedure.
